Volleyball Splits Saturday Matches at Hiram

Box Score 1 | Box Score 2

HIRAM, Ohio - The Kalamazoo College volleyball team split a pair of matches Saturday at the Hiram Invitational.

Kalamazoo vs. Kenyon

After winning the first two sets (25-22, 25-15), Kenyon rallied to win the final three sets (25-17, 25-18, 15-11) to improve to 9-1 on the season.

Madi Goodman led the Hornets with 16 kills. Shelby Suseland had 15 kills with three blocks.

Rachel Girard finished with 11 kills and 11 digs.

Zoey Ammon had 22 assists while Grace Kraft added 15. Maddie Wojcik led the team with 16 digs.

Kalamazoo vs. Frostburg State

Kalamazoo defeated Frostburg State in four sets in the final match of the tournament. After splitting the first two sets, Kalamazoo won the third and fourth to win the match.

Rachel Girard led Kalamazoo with 12 kills. Madi Goodman recorded 11 while Shelby Suseland had 10.

Zoeh Ammon had 23 assists along with 14 from Grace Kraft. Maddie Wojcik posted 16 digs.

Kalamazoo returns to action Tuesday, Sept. 18 with the start of MIAA play at Olivet.
